    I tried several times, but I get this a bot error. Any ideas?
    "Invalid parameter
    --version 4 is not compatible with --tile"
    /imagine beautiful daisies in a grassy clearing, pink and white, pale blue, craft paper, intricate details --tile
    I figured it out. The --Tile parameter only works with v1, v2, 3, Test and Testtp. I didn't understand what --Test was at the time I was watching the video.

    • @StackinProfit
      @StackinProfit  Год назад +1

      --tile does not yet work with V4 but you can use keywords like seamless pattern

      There's two parts to AI art tools:
      Clip (Image classification)
      Diffusion (Image generation)
      Clip: they scour the images online and classify them based on what they are and then they're all documented.
      Animals, food, emotions, buildings , plants, etc. then the AI is trained to recognise all of these things.
      Diffusion:
      It takes everything that it has learned from those images to create whatever text prompt you write.
      It's actually very similar to how we as humans create things, just done at scale with a lot more data points, and....
      that's why your imagination is your only limit with these tools and this is why you can actually come up with some really truly unique things. 🙂 but again....
